The GPT-5.6 Sol Ultrafast Rumor: A Stress Test on the Market's Hunger for Speed

CryptoVault
Products

Last week, Crypto Briefing—a publication that typically covers digital asset price swings and DeFi exploits—dropped a bombshell that rippled through both AI and crypto circles: OpenAI is allegedly gearing up to release a 'GPT-5.6 Sol' model with an 'Ultrafast mode' that delivers 14x speed improvement over the current flagship. The claim was precise. The source was absent. The response was a mix of breathless tweets and skeptical eye-rolls. As a Decentralized Protocol PM who has spent years auditing tokenomics, building community resilience during market crashes, and bridging the gap between mathematical rigor and human trust, I've learned that when a rumor carries such a specific number without a single verifiable reference, it's not a news scoop—it's a stress test. It tests our ability to separate signal from noise, to distinguish genuine technological leap from marketing fiction, and to understand why the market is so desperate for faster AI inference that it will embrace an unverified story. This article is not just about the rumor. It's about what the rumor reveals about the intersection of AI and blockchain, the state of decentralized intelligence, and the eternal tension between hype and resilience.

Context: The Convergence of AI and Blockchain

To understand why a crypto media outlet would publish a story about an OpenAI model, and why it matters to the blockchain community, we need to step back. The decentralized AI movement is no longer a fringe idea. Projects like Bittensor, Render Network, and Akash are building marketplaces for compute, training, and inference. On-chain agents are becoming a reality—autonomous programs that execute trades, manage liquidity, and interact with smart contracts. For these agents to be useful, they need fast, cheap, and verifiable inference. A 14x speed improvement would transform the economics of on-chain AI. It would make real-time agent loops feasible, reduce the cost of zero-knowledge machine learning (zkML) proofs, and potentially shift the competitive balance between centralized AI providers and decentralized alternatives. Based on my experience during the 2020 DeFi Summer, when I initiated the 'DeFi Literacy Circle' to calm impermanent loss fears among new liquidity providers, I know that the emotional barrier to adoption is often as important as the technical one. The rumor of a 14x speed boost taps into a deep anxiety: that centralized AI is moving too fast for decentralized alternatives to catch up. But the rumor also carries a subtle bias—it assumes that speed is the only metric that matters. In my work with Aave, we learned that resilience beats hype every time. A protocol that crashes during a flash loan attack is useless, no matter how fast it executes. Similarly, an AI model that hallucinates at 14x speed is still hallucinating—just faster.

Core: A Dual-Path Technical Analysis

I will analyze this rumor along two paths: one assuming it is true, the other assuming it is false or exaggerated. Both paths yield valuable insights for the blockchain community.

Path A: If the Rumor Is True

If GPT-5.6 Sol Ultrafast mode actually exists and delivers 14x speed improvement, what technical path would achieve that? Based on my MS in Applied Mathematics and my years auditing protocol logic, I can identify a few plausible combinations. Single techniques like speculative decoding (2-3x), INT8 quantization (1.5-3x), or knowledge distillation (5-10x) cannot individually explain 14x. But a combination strategy—distilling a smaller model, applying speculative decoding, quantizing weights, and optimizing the inference engine for continuous batching—could theoretically reach 8-15x on specific hardware and tasks. That combination would likely involve trade-offs: lower accuracy, reduced context length, or dependence on NVIDIA's latest GPUs. The naming 'GPT-5.6 Sol' is suspicious. OpenAI's naming convention follows a clear pattern: GPT-3.5, GPT-4, GPT-4o, GPT-4.1, then GPT-5 series. A sub-version like 5.6 with a suffix 'Sol' (possibly Solana?) breaks that pattern. If the rumor is true, 'Sol' might indicate a model optimized for Solana's runtime—a nod to the crypto community. But that would be an unprecedented move by OpenAI, which has never partnered with a blockchain platform. The 14x number is likely a peak performance metric under ideal conditions, not a real-world average. In my experience auditing token distribution logic for 'Ethos,' I saw how a single number could be misleading if the methodology isn't transparent. A 14x speed boost on a specific benchmark (e.g., short-context, low-batch, single-GPU) is not the same as 14x in production.

Path B: If the Rumor Is False or Exaggerated

If the rumor is false, its existence is still a valuable signal. It tells us that the market is hungry for a breakthrough in inference speed. The fact that Crypto Briefing—a crypto media outlet—published this story suggests that the narrative of 'AI speed unlocking new crypto use cases' is a powerful attractor. The rumor may have been planted by a decentralized AI project to create FOMO, or it could be a misinterpretation of a patent filing or a leaked internal memo. But regardless of origin, the spread of the rumor reveals a truth: the blockchain community is desperate for faster, cheaper AI inference. During the 2022 bear market, I managed the transition of Compound users during a governance crisis. I learned that when the market is down, people cling to narratives that promise a way out. This rumor is a narrative lifeboat. But as I often say, 'Resilience beats hype every time.' The real opportunity isn't to chase unverified claims, but to build the infrastructure that makes verifiable, fast inference a reality. Projects like Bittensor are already working on decentralized inference networks. The rumor should accelerate their efforts, not distract them.

Let me dive deeper into the technical aspects. The 14x claim likely confuses 'end-to-end throughput' with 'per-token latency.' Throughput can be increased by batching requests and reusing the key-value cache, but the user-perceived latency for a single request might only improve 2-3x. This is a classic trick used in hardware benchmarks. I've seen similar obfuscation in DeFi yield metrics—APR vs. APY, or total value locked vs. active liquidity. The same principle applies: we must always ask 'under what conditions?' The article also fails to mention the precision loss. In my work with Aave, we optimized gas costs by using lower-precision arithmetic, but we always measured the impact on liquidation safety. Speed without quality is dangerous. For AI agents managing on-chain assets, a 14x faster but 10% more error-prone model could cause catastrophic losses. The community must demand a full disclosure: benchmark details, hardware used, context length, and accuracy metrics.

Contrarian: The Uncomfortable Truth

Here is the contrarian angle that most analysis misses: the rumor is not just a test of technical veracity—it is a test of our collective ability to resist the seduction of easy answers. We want to believe that a single model, a single mode, a single number will solve the bottleneck of decentralized AI. But the history of blockchain teaches us that resilience is built through redundancy, transparency, and community governance—not through secret sauce. The rumor's appearance in a crypto media outlet is itself a sign of the times. AI and blockchain are converging, but the convergence is messy. The most hyped projects often have the weakest fundamentals. I recall the 2021 NFT frenzy, when I led community strategy for ArtBlocks. We focused on the philosophy of generative art, not speculative pricing. That ethical foundation helped the project survive the subsequent crash. Similarly, the foundation for decentralized AI must be built on verifiable claims, open benchmarks, and community-driven standards. The 'Ultrafast mode' rumor is a distraction from the real work: building robust, trustless, and efficient inference networks.

Furthermore, the rumor ignores the regulatory and ethical implications. Faster AI inference could enable high-frequency trading bots that exploit market inefficiencies, or automated content moderation that censors speech at scale. In my work with the 'Open Mind' initiative in Geneva, I helped draft a human-centric AI protocol that emphasized privacy and algorithmic fairness. Speed without oversight is a liability. The blockchain community, with its emphasis on transparency and decentralization, should lead the call for responsible AI deployment. If we uncritically embrace a 14x speed boost, we risk creating a new class of systemic risks. Code is law, but people are purpose. The purpose of decentralized AI is not to be faster than OpenAI—it is to be more trustworthy, more equitable, and more resilient.

Takeaway: A Call for Verifiable Progress

So, where does this leave us? The GPT-5.6 Sol Ultrafast rumor is almost certainly false or exaggerated. The naming convention is wrong, the source is unreliable, and the claimed speed is beyond plausible single-optimization limits. But the rumor is a mirror reflecting the market's deepest desire: for AI inference to become cheap and fast enough to unlock the next generation of on-chain agents. Trust, but verify. But also, connect. The blockchain community must connect with AI researchers, build open benchmarks, and create a culture of transparency. The next time you see a headline with a precise speed multiplier and no source, remember that resilience beats hype every time. The real breakthrough will come not from a secret mode, but from thousands of open-source contributions, rigorous testing, and community governance. Community is the new central bank—not as a regulator, but as a decentralized collective that verifies claims and allocates trust. Let's build that, not chase rumors.
